Zoygaria, officially the Imperial Commonwealth of Zoygaria, is a very large nation on the Northern plains of Elysia, [region]Kantrias[/region]. Its mainland covers an area of 1,036,515.832 km² (400,201 mi²), with a population of 57.8 million. It covers vast sprawling plains of tundra and grass, surrounded by mountains and rivers. It consists of metropolitan Zoygaria in Northern Kantrias, and several overseas territories. The metropolitan area of Zoygaria extends from the Jajkoni mountains to the south and east, the Oblivion Sea to the north, and the Arrtra River to the west. It is bordered by [url=https://www.nationstates.net/page=dispatch/id=1478838#ao]Akaramo[/url] to the west. Its overseas territories are the Principality of [nation=noflag]Povoska[/nation] to the north in the Oblivion sea, and the Colonies of [nation=noflag]Czovoska[/nation], [nation=noflag]Tlaloczki[/nation],  [nation=noflag]Voloski[/nation], [nation=noflag]Vesper and Bombad[/nation], and [nation=noflag]Nunala[/nation] to the west, nearby [url=https://nationstates.net/page=dispatch/id=1010720#lt]Leutria[/url]. The Zoygarian Principality of [nation=noflag]Too-Technical Japan[/nation] is located east of the mainland in the north Shosto Ocean. Zoygaria also owns three City-State colonies; [nation=noflag]Okada[/nation] and [nation=noflag]Sajemi[/nation] (managed by Japan), on the island of Aquilonnia, and [nation=noflag]Porta Lucia[/nation], which sits on the Içugava Strait that connects the continents of Elysia and Havarra. Zoygaria is a Monarchy with its capital in Vostok, the country's fourth largest city and center of trade. Other major cities include Akuí, the old capital and largest city, Dinsk, Romari, Etzio, Osovieç, and Vitrio.[/font][/color][/box]

[b]Formation[/b]
Zoygaria began as a small Principality of the Rovasi Empire in 1203. Following multiple wars that crippled the Empire, the Principality of Zyga declared itself independent from Rovasi in 1369, along with the other Principalities of Czasza, Helga, Südensburg, Shilagē, and Vaseilles. Zyga formed its own Monarchy and Royal Council under King Viltívi I, and merged with the neighboring Principality of Helga, which was very culturally and linguistically similar to Zyga, in 1370. This formed the Kingdom of Zyga-Helga, which lasted until the state unified with the neighboring Principality of Czasza under the Ovostek Agreement of 1456. The state renamed itself Zoygaria in 1457, creating the Zoygarian Empire.

[b]The Rise of the Empire[/b]
The Zoygarian Empire fought defensive wars with its neighbors, each time emerging triumphant and gaining more territory. The army grew to be respected and feared, and the navy conquered islands and rivers. At its height in 1683, the Zoygarian Empire possessed 14 foreign colonies under its administrative rule. This period from 1457-1683 is known as the Imperial Golden Age, a time when Zoygaria was among the most highly influential and prosperous nations in the known world. Zoygarian explorers traveled and documented everything they could find, and spread Zoygaria's influence and trade along with them. They documented a great number of places like Illia, Japan, the Içugava strait, and the Sea of Arastia. Determined to establish footholds in vital locations, the monarchy funded a great number of settlement and fortification projects across the seas, which resulted in a vast amount of foreign colonies and holdings, which often sparked wars and conflicts of their own. In 1521, Zoygaria established its first formal relations with its western neighbor of Akaramo, agreeing upon a border between them that would remain until the present day.

As merchant vessels traversed the many bodies of water within Zoygaria's sphere of influence and uncovered a great number of foreign seaports with which to trade, a period of enlightenment began. In 1530, a Czaszar historian traveled to New Galopiea, where he observed practices, ideals, and ways of life that he had never before seen in Zoygaria. This historian, Henryk Szaprovo, inspired by what he saw in Leutria, embarked on a series of voyages to places like Okinawa, Jelo, Mayewo, Aureus City, Tremylan, and Breezewood to record and document the unique cultural practices and ideas he discovered. What he brought back to Akuí were revolutionary new ideas that the Zoygarian people strove to learn from and know more about. Akuí became the central hub for foreign cultures and ideas, and a great many Zoygarians departed from Akuí to Etzio, where they then traveled across the world in search of new ideas to bring back home. This period brought about many changes to Zoygarian society as a whole, including new technologies, new revelations on equality and equal rights, and a want to spread Zoygaria's influence across the world.

[b]The Fall of Zoygaria[/b]
1684 marked the start of a slow but steady decline for the Zoygarian Empire, which would become more and more apparent as the years went by. At the forefront of global politics and affairs, Zoygaria had as many allies as it did foes. The Elysian continent was rife with war and conflict, and the many states that made it up were always in some sort of clash with another. From 1690-1703, Zoygaria engaged in the Elysian War of Ideals, a major conflict involving most of the nations on the continent. The War of Ideals pitted the Imperialist nations against the revolutionary new democracies who had overthrown their monarchs, who in turn conflicted with the non-Roman Catholic protestant nations. The war ended with no clear victor, settled by the tenuous Peace of Fools, which spawned dozens of other minor conflicts in its wake. Zoygaria got wrapped in a number of succession wars in nations it held or desired influence in, wars over religion, and more still over foreign colonies, which decimated the Royal Treasury and crushed the morale of the Zoygarian people.

 In 1735, Zoygaria's powerful neighbor of Cześkodia invaded Zoygaria's mainland, sparking The Great Zoygarian War which lasted 4 years without pause. Initially, the act was seen as preposterous and a fool's errand, as the so called "Invincible Empire" had never once lost a foreign conflict, especially within its own borders. For several months, the Cześkodian forces battled the Zoygarian armies in the hostile and fortified Zoygarian terrain, being blocked from entering the mainland. Victory only seemed to be a matter of awaiting one last winter to drive Cześkodia out. However, the southern army suffered a crushing defeat in October, allowing Cześkodian forces a clear path into the Steppes while the retreating Zoygarian army attempted to rendezvous with other forces. To the east, Cześkodia finally pushed through the formerly impervious Jajkoni Mountain range, and plowed through the mainland to Vostok. King Hrvastski IV of Zoygaria was killed in the battle of Vostok, and Queen Hrvastska signed the Treaty of Vostok, 1739. Zoygaria lost massive portions of its mainland territory, and the Empire fell into disarray. The Royal Treasury was nearly depleted from constant warfare, the people were tired and hungry, and the army disbanded due to lack of funds. Queen Hrvastska died of a heart attack a month later. The crumbling state of Zoygaria was slowly annexed by its larger neighbors until only Vostok-Czasza was left, losing nearly all of its foreign territories to greedy countries in the process.

[b]A New Zoygaria[/b]
In 1740, Princess Bianka Hrvatska II, only daughter of Queen Hrvastska, was crowned Queen of Vostok-Czasza. Filled with determination and ambition, she rallied and united the struggling regions of Zoygaria into a unified state. The military was completely overhauled and improved, and the Royal Council was reorganized. The Pavau was formally adopted, and Zoygaria founded the Imperial Commonwealth under a new constitution. She renamed herself Bianka Vivieska I, which stems from vivier, or, to live. The newly founded Zoygaria reclaimed and conquered smaller territories around it, and gained absolute control over several major rivers. It cemented itself geographically, laying claim to traditional Zoygarian lands, and its borders remain the same today. It still retained six colonies from the former Empire; [nation=noflag]Povoska[/nation], [nation=noflag]Czovoska[/nation], [nation=noflag]Tlaloczki[/nation],  [nation=noflag]Voloski[/nation], [nation=noflag]Vesper and Bombad[/nation], and [nation=noflag]Nunala[/nation]. In 1741, a new Zoygarian flag was adopted: a tri color and coat of arms reminiscent of that of the former Empire. Few other nations have dared to invade Zoygaria since their reformation. From 1741 onwards, Zoygaria adopted a completely neutral foreign policy to prevent crippling wars such as those that had felled the Empire. However, this did not stop Zoygaria from establishing three city states in foreign territories, acting as pseudo-colonies. Zoygaria tends to stay out of foreign wars and affairs unless the issue directly threatens Zoygaria or its allies. In 2020, the Imperial Commonwealth took on two [url=https://nationstates.net/page=dispatch/id=1433259#zp]Protectorates[/url] as part of an initiative to aid and develop nations with close ties to Zoygaria, in addition to furthering relationships. On the 8th of November, Canada was released from the status of Protectorate, but on the 24th of April, 2021, Japan ascended from the status of Prorectorate to the title of Principality, becoming fully integrated into the Imperial Commonwealth.[/color][/font][/box]

Zoygaria sits on the northern plains of Kantrias, one of the coldest spots in the entire region. The vast majority of mainland Zoygaria is tundra, hills, and snowy grasslands. To the nation's immediate north is the Oblivion Sea, of which it has a broad coastline into. Several miles above Zoygaria sits the Principality of Povoska, whose climate is much like the mainland. Its eastern border is made up of the Jajkoni Mountain range, which also makes up a portion of its southern border. To the west is the powerful Arrtra river, which crosses into the Jajkoni Mountains to the south. The Kolvez River flows diagonally from northeast Zoygaria and feeds into the Arrtra. The Volosk and Holoski Rivers that power Kantrias begin in Zoygaria and flow downwards. The small Bistran Mountain Range sits near Vostok, to the west. The islands of Czovoska, Tlaloczki, and Voloski sit near the Kingdom of Leutria in a much warmer and more tropical climate. They get massive amounts of rainfall and sunshine alike, but rarely ever see snow. Mainland Zoygaria and Povoska's climate is cold, with highly frequent snow and not much sun.[/color][/font][/box]

Zoygarian culture is very vibrant, colorful, and highly patriotic. There are many annual dances and festivals, and a Zoygarian flag is flown from nearly every building. There is a mandatory pledge of allegiance in schools, and a national Independence Day and flag day. There is a very high religious tolerance, and citizens may practice any religion of their choosing. Traditional Zoygarian garb consists of colorful tunics of green, red, blue, gold, and white for men, and kimono-like dresses of pink, blue, white, red, and gold for women. These traditional garments are often observed with small hoods attached in case of colder weather. Every year, families gather to celebrate Hirata, a festival celebrating Zoygarian culture, identity, and language. The celebration is held on the 7th of February, and involves traditional dances and games, a feast, and poetry competitions.

The name "Zoygaria" comes from the old Rovasi word of Zyga, meaning tundra. The Principality of Zyga later became independent from the Rovasi Empire, and began the annexation of some of its smaller neighbors. With the entrance of new cultures into Zyga, their already unique language began to diversify even further. The Zoygarian language rose from the combination of Zygan and Czasar cultures, and birthed the name of Zoygaria to the land on which they lived. 

Zoygaria is the English interpretation of the native name, Zoyívska, which spawned the demonym, Zoygarian. Typically this term encompasses people across the entire Commonwealth, but it varies upon the speaker. The Zoygarian word for someone or something from Zoygaria is 'Zoyavski.'

Zoygaria is run by a Monarchy with an elected cabinet of nobles beneath them. This practice has been in place since the 1200's, where the people would elect nobles from the Zoygarian aristocracy to serve as advisors to the royalty and representatives of the people. The royal family has special status enshrined by law. The ruling monarch is the head of state and makes the majority of executive decisions. The Ministerial Council and Council of Nobles often oversees issues and petitions of the people.

The current ruling family of Zoygaria is house Zobieski, having ruled Zoygaria since 1946. The current Monarch is King Arristok Zobieski III of Zoygaria. The heir to the throne is Princess Luna Zobieska I of Zoygaria, Arristok's eldest child.

The Royal Family consists of King Zobieski, Queen Zobieska, and their children, all listed below.

King Arristok Zobieski III, Sovereign Monarch of Zoygaria

Queen Emilia Zobieska I of Zoygaria

Princess Luna Zobieska I of Zoygaria, heir to the throne and Princess of Povoska

Princess Naomi Zobieska I of Zoygaria, Princess of Japan

Zoygaria is a very large supporter of clean and renewable energy, and despite vast petroleum deposits, seeks to better the environment. You will find many wind farms and offshore wind rigs supplying as much power as oil rigs. Many government buildings in major cities such as Vostok, Dinsk, Akuí, and Etzio utilize solar panels atop their roofs for the sake of a cleaner city environment with less pollution. There are bullet train metros to whisk citizens over long distances in a minimal time, utilizing solar energy to recharge. 

Zoygaria reserves the right to manufacture and if necessary, use weapons of mass destruction (WMD's). Zoygaria is known for having a particularly large nuclear arsenal, and is known throughout the world for its arms output. Nuclear energy is a prospect that is being experimented with, but as of now has a low chance of becoming an every day usage. There are no nuclear power plants yet, as renewable wind and solar energy are able to provide for the majority of Zoygaria with minimal environmental or societal risk.

Zoygaria utilizes a Capitalist free market system, in which private industry accounts for the majority of Zoygarian industry output. With a booming economy, Zoygaria exports not just manufactured goods, but accounts for the majority of wheat and fruit farming from Northern Kantrias.

It is very uncommon in mainland Zoygaria or Povoska to wear tank tops or shorts, due to the naturally cold climate. Typically Zoygarian attire involves Polo shirts, Dresses, Dress pants or leggings, boots or dress shoes, and typically a Ushanka or Fedora. Tropical Zoygarian attire is much more casual and typically cooler. Jeans, T-shirts, shorts, tank tops, and running shoes are much more common due to the warmer weather. 

Conversation is typically direct and to the point, usually disregarding smalltalk in favor of a meaningful discussion. Sports are very common discussion topics, with the most common sports being football and fencing.

It is very common to see flags flying from buildings and establishments. Any flags are permitted to be flown, so long as flag hierarchy is maintained, and the flags are not blatantly disrespectful.

Zoygaria has a host of unalienable rights allotted to her citizens, and is a large advocate for equal rights for all people. Zoygaria abolished the institution of slavery in 1741 as part of the new constitution. This Constitution, which was the template for Zoygaria's Constitution that was released in 1920 and lasts to the present day, also ensures freedom of speech, religion, the press, expression, and more. There have been a great many amendments to the constitution, such as voting equality for all citizens, equal right to marriage for all citizens 18 and older, and the adoption of a more efficient citizenship process.
